The Atlanta Hawks (15-15) are 3.5-point favorites as they try to stop a three-game losing streak when they host the Chicago Bulls (13-15) on Tuesday, December 23, 2025 at State Farm Arena. The matchup airs at 7:30 p.m. ET on FDSSE and CHSN. The over/under in the matchup is set at 254.5.

Hawks Statistics, Trends and More

As the Home Team

  • Atlanta has a 4-9 ATS record in home games so far while going 5-8 overall in those contests.
  • This season, Atlanta is 0-4 ATS at home as 3.5-point favorites or more.
  • The Hawks have hit the over in seven of their 13 home games this year with a set over/under (53.8%).
  • This season at home Atlanta and its opponents have averaged a total of 233.8 points per contest, 20.7 points fewer than the over/under for this contest.

Hawks Recent Trends

  • The Hawks are 3-7 overall and 4-6 against the spread in their last 10 contests.
  • The final score of the last 10 Hawks games has exceeded the set total seven times.
  • The Hawks’ last 10 games have ended with an average of 235.3 points scored. That’s 19.2 fewer points than this contest’s over/under.
  • During their last 10 games, the Hawks have scored 1.8 more points per contest compared to their season-long scoring average.

Hawks Betting Records

  • The Hawks have won 50% of the games this season when they were the moneyline favorite (8-8).
  • When playing as a moneyline favorite with odds of -154 or shorter, Atlanta has gone 6-4 (60% win percentage).
  • Based on this game’s moneyline, the Hawks’ implied win probability is 60.6%.

Bulls Statistics, Trends and More

As the Away Team

  • The Bulls have a 7-8 ATS record in road games so far while putting up a record of 6-9 overall in those contests.
  • This year, the Bulls are 0-3 ATS on the road when playing as 3.5-point underdogs or more.
  • On the road this year, Bulls games have hit the over on the set point total 10 times.
  • Recent history seems to go against the Bulls to beat the total. Their road games have averaged a total of 240.0 points per contest this season.

Bulls Recent Trends

  • The Bulls have covered the spread five times in their last 10 contests while putting up a 4-6 record straight-up in those games.
  • Bulls’ last 10 outings saw four go over the total.
  • The last 10 Bulls games averaged 238.0 total points, 16.5 fewer points than this matchup’s over/under.
  • During their past 10 games, the Bulls have scored 2.7 fewer points per contest compared to their 119.5 PPG season-long scoring average.

Bulls Betting Records

  • This season, Chicago has been the underdog 14 times and won eight, or 57.1%, of those games.
  • The Bulls have entered 12 games this season as the underdog by +129 or more and is 7-5 in those contests.
  • The Bulls have a 43.7% chance to win this game based on the implied probability of the moneyline.

What is the Spread?

If you are a golfer or have ever played on a bowling team, think of a point spread like a handicap. It is a way for two teams of differing abilities to play each other on equal footing.  The better team, and the favorite in the game, gives a certain amount …
